A month into the NHL’s 2009-10 campaign here’s a look at how last summer’s top unrestricted free agents are faring with their new teams: Marian Gaborik, NY Rangers, $7.5 million per season: 14 GP, 11 G, 8 A, 19 Pts, +6 Mike Cammalleri, Montreal Canadiens, $6 million per season: 7 G, 7 A, 14 Pts, +6 Marian Hossa, Chicago Blackhawks, $5.233 million per season: has not played owing to off-season surgery. Brian Gionta, Montreal Canadiens, $5 million per season: 15 GP, 6 G, 4 A, 10 Pts, +2 Martin Havlat, Minnesota Wild, $5 million per season: 12 GP, 1 G, 6A, 7 Pts, -9 Alex Kovalev, Ottawa Senators, $5 million per season: 12 GP, 4 G, 1 A, 5 Pts, -5 Mike Komisarek, Toronto Maple Leafs, $4.5 million per season: 13 GP, 0 Pts, -10, 31 PIMs Nik Antropov, Atlanta Thrashers, ...

Toronto Maple Leafs GM Brian Burke continues to work on making his team bigger and tougher this summer. Earlier today Burke traded defenseman Pavel Kubina and the rights to Tim Stapleton to the Atlanta Thrashers in exchange for rugged defenseman Garnet Exelby and winger Colin Stuart. Burke followed that up by signing former Montreal Canadiens defenseman Mike Komisarek to a multi-year deal worth $22.5 million over five years, or $4.5 million against the Leafs cap. The Leafs GM likes his teams to be skilled but also physical and with these moves, along with today’s earlier signing of enforcer Colton Orr, he’s well on the way to achieving that goal.
